Hylea’s Talon is a rare and essential upgrading material in *Avowed*, crucial for enhancing your build to tackle the game's more challenging areas. Fortunately, there are several ways to quickly obtain Hylea’s Talon, and we'll guide you through the most effective methods.

How to Find Hylea’s Talon in Avowed

In *Avowed*, you can acquire Hylea’s Talon by visiting merchants Lluisa Melcer and Abritt Porrya, exploring the wild and cities, breaking down equipment, completing side quests, crafting with Paradisan Ladder, and downgrading Admeth’s Wyrt.

Lluisa Melcer & Abritt Porrya: The Merchants

Two merchants from Avowed where you can buy Hylea's TalonImage Source: Obsidian Entertainment via The Escapist

The fastest and most straightforward way to obtain Hylea’s Talon is by visiting Lluisa Melcer at the Farmer’s Market and Abritt Porrya in Plaza Mez Vidarro. These merchants, located in the early sections of Emerald Stair, allow you to purchase up to 5 units of Hylea’s Talon for 450 coins each. Additionally, you can acquire more Hylea’s Talon by breaking down unique weapons and armor at the workbench in your party camp.

Exploring

Similar to finding Paradisan Ladder in Dawnshore, you can discover Hylea’s Talon in *Avowed* by exploring Emerald Stair. Keep an eye out for plant icons on your mini-map, as shown in the image above. By actively playing through the Emerald Stair missions and exploring, you'll encounter plenty of these upgrade material herbs.

Crafting & Downgrading

Avowed gameplay crafting Hylea's Talon from Paradisan LadderAvowed crafting Hylea’s Talon

If you have an excess of Paradisan Ladder, you can craft one Hylea’s Talon using four units at your party camp workbench. Alternatively, if you possess Admeth’s Wyrt, you can downgrade it to Hylea’s Talon by selecting the “Downgrade” option next to the “Upgrade Materials” tab.

Breaking Down Items

You can also obtain extra Hylea’s Talon by breaking down upgraded items you no longer need. This can be done in your inventory menu, but it's only applicable to weapons and armor of “Exceptional” quality or higher. Be sure to review the materials you can obtain in the “Break Down” section of the item description before proceeding.
